Delve into the details of each role below: - **Security Analyst**: A critical role in any organization's cybersecurity framework, Security Analysts focus on proactively monitoring, identifying, and addressing potential security threats. They are responsible for conducting risk assessments, staying abreast of the latest cybersecurity trends, and implementing security measures to safeguard sensitive data. - **Security Engineer**: Skilled in designing, implementing, and maintaining an organization's security systems, Security Engineers play a pivotal role in ensuring the overall cybersecurity posture. They are responsible for identifying potential vulnerabilities, developing custom security solutions, and implementing strategies to minimize the risk of cyber-attacks. - **Incident Responder**: When an organization faces a cybersecurity incident, Incident Responders are the frontline defenders. They are responsible for containing and mitigating the impact of cybersecurity incidents, investigating their root causes, and implementing measures to prevent future occurrences. - **Security Manager**: Overseeing an organization's entire cybersecurity strategy, Security Managers are responsible for establishing and maintaining a robust security framework. They provide leadership, guidance, and oversight to ensure that the organization's data, systems, and networks remain secure and compliant with industry regulations.
